An innovative method of managing networks is the Software Defined Network (SDN) architecture. Unlike switches in a conventional network computing environment, changes in SDN do not process inbound sachets in the similar means. If no inbound packets are identified after searching the linking tables, they are passed to the control system, the SDN's operating system, for processing. A Spread Denial of Service (DoS) outbreak poses the biggest risk to the cyber security of an SDN network.The system or application layers of the disease-ridden devices connected to the system will be the target of the attack. The approach for determining whether incoming packets are contaminated or not is clever machine learning-based, and it is proposed in this paper.
